===Director of Technology=== | |||
The Director of Technology is responsible for the maintenance and improvement of the Organization's technical infrastructure, including hardware, software, and operations. | |||
The Director of Technology is the presiding member of the Technology team of volunteers responsible for maintaining the availability of the Organization's services. The Board may further define the name, roles, and responsibilities of this team by resolution. The Director of Technology is the final arbiter of disputes among team members, having the option to escalate issues to the Board. The Director of Technology is responsible for approving proposed modifications to Technology policy and can add new members to the team following adequate discussion among existing members or pursuant to policy established by resolution of the Board. | |||
The Director of Technology shall appoint a member of the Technology team to serve as a deputy. Should the Director of Technology be unavailable or unable to perform their duties, their day-to-day duties shall be handled by the deputy. However, fiscal authority shall not be delegated to this deputy, and this deputy shall not be made an officer of the Organization through this appointment. In the event of an extended absence, the Board may transfer the Director of Technology's fiscal authority to the President by resolution. | |||
